Output 60bc60b4be9c858b463fa243aa68a0148e18ae337e68a0f1878a98451fae01d7:32

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86c8823837e5b9830eafcf66732de125da551be26294ab7d6ab281fbf4184ae3
address
bc1psmygywphukucxr40ean8xt0pyhd92xlzv222klt2k2qlhaqcft3sw8py04
transaction
60bc60b4be9c858b463fa243aa68a0148e18ae337e68a0f1878a98451fae01d7
confirmations
989
spent
true